Clark County's Growth Plan Public Hearing

About this episode

Clark County Council invites public input on their proposed land use options for the 2025-2045 growth plan. Three maps, adjusting zoning and urban growth boundaries, are available for review on the county website. The public hearing, starting at 4 p.m. Monday, may extend to 10 a.m. Tuesday. Attend in-person at the Public Service Center or join online via Webex. This is your chance to shape the countys future growth.

Clark County Council is gearing up for a public hearing on their proposed land use options for the 2025 to 2045 growth. Plan, kicking off at 4 p.m. Monday? They're eyeing three different maps that tweak zoning and push out urban growth boundaries, and you can check them all out on the county website at. Clark.wa.gov slash community planning slash 2025, dash update dash meeting dash and dash event dash information. This update has been in the work since early 2023 to meet Washington's Growth Management Act covering population forecasts, job, projections, housing needs, environmental reviews, and even studies on farmlands. The hearing might stretch into 10 a.m. Tuesday if there's big turnout or loose ends and it's hybrid style at the Public Service Center on Franklin, street in Vancouver, or join online via WebEx.
